Poteau is a smaller city located in the state of Oklahoma. The city has a population of 9,140 residents. At 77%, the majority of the Poteau population is White; this is followed by 9% American Indian and Alaskan and 1% Black. Poteau could be a great place for young adults and students as the average age of 33 years old is below the nation’s average. Long travel times to work can be one of the most frustrating things in the world - right behind housework! If you decide that living in Poteau is the right fit for you, your one way commute time will average 26 minutes, which is about average when compared to the national commute time of 26 minutes.

Using data and statistics Poteau has received a livability score of 54 out of 100. This score is ranked in the 19th percentile when compared to all other cities. This is not a favorable rating; as this score ranks among some of the lowest in America. Living in Poteau may not be a pleasant experience. For each of the livability categories, we can establish that Poteau ranks very well for housing (A+). There are some categories that Poteau ranks poorly for, including: amenities (F), crime (F), education (F) and employment (F). It might be worth taking a closer look to figure out why.

Having said that, perhaps the most important metric to consider when contemplating a move to Poteau is real estate affordability. The median home price for Poteau homes is $201,355, which is 6.5% lower than the Oklahoma average. If we take a closer look at the affordability of homes in Poteau, we’ll see that the home price to income ratio is 3.4, which is 13.3% higher than the Oklahoma average.

      Poteau transportation information

      Statistic Poteau Oklahoma National
      Average one way commute26min21min26min
      Workers who drive to work84.8%82.6%76.4%
      Workers who carpool10.9%10.1%9.3%
      Workers who take public transit0.0%0.5%5.1%
      Workers who bicycle0.2%0.2%0.6%
      Workers who walk0.7%1.8%2.8%
      Working from home2.6%3.6%4.6%
      Source: The Poteau, OK data and statistics displayed above are derived from the United States Census Bureau American Community Survey (ACS) and include 2026 modeled data developed using proprietary methodologies.
